With all that said, I was going through some drawers a few days ago and came across notes from one of Pastor Jons messages from last year. The title at the top of the page read PRAYER OF FAITH. Here is what I was reminded of as I looked over my notes and read the scriture from Matthew 5:5-6 (it's at the beginning of my blog)

Definition of MEEK (vs 5)-absence from pretension, generally suggests gentleness and the self control it entails.
Definition of RIGHTEOUSNESS (vs 6)-Gods goodness, HIS prescence in any and every circumstance.

#1) I was to list an area of "unholiness", injustice, or conflict. I listed my mom's terminal illness, my dad, and conflict with extended family
#2) Envision the coming of God's Kingdom and HIS character to this area of "unholiness", injustice, or conflict. I envisioned healing, restoration, peace, calm, forgiveness, confession, patience and love.
#3) As a member of God's Kingdom, in faith pray as to my response and/or actions.
My actions-I wrote, to be an encouragement, hurt-communicate whether it's good or bad, love them right where they are at, be a positive influence, and have a godly attitude.
My response-KINGDOM centeredness vs self centeredness, experience vs perspective (how I act and behave) Take the journey-commulative and progressive effect (the beatitudes) and finally spiritual and social application.
The journey toward meekness-POOR IN SPIRIT, MOURNING, MEEKNESS.

I pray I will bring GODS character to any and every situation that might arise for 2009 and try not to miss the sunset! I will close this writing with the PRAYER OF FAITH

BREATHE IN ME, HOLY SPIRIT, THAT I MAY THINK WHAT IS HOLY.
MOVE ME, HOLY SPIRIT, THAT I MAY DO WHAT IS HOLY.
ATTRACT ME, HOLY SPIRIT, THAT I MAY LOVE WHAT IS HOLY.
STRENGTHEN ME, HOLY SPIRIT, THAT I MAY GUARD WHAT IS HOLY.
GUARD ME, HOLY SPIRIT, THAT I MAY KEEP WHAT IS HOLY.
AMEN!
